I’m reminded - as I chortle at some witticism in the writing of the brilliant Joy of Life S2 - that the web novelist Mao Ni, who wrote the original JoL novel, also wrote The Outcast.
That went on to become the very popular young adult series, I Am Nobody.
It had a real #cdrama meets Buffy Vampire Slayer/Stranger Things vibe and at its core it was funny, smart and witty.
You know what #Cdramas do so well?
Emotional intensity. #Chinese people are stoic, reserved and not physically demonstrative. So, one has to read the emotional queues in a glance, a gesture and most importantly through words. For eg, in #JoyOfLife2 polite words are exchanged in seemingly genteel banquets, but there's no mistaking the hatred. ❤️ Is expressed through a longing look & a tear. When characters finally get physical, the tension is explosive! 🙀 #Cdrama
